Membership Types

rnptba logo

Honorary Membership

Given at the discretion of the Management Committee and may be offered to anyone who makes a significant contribution to the work of the PT Branch and or the Association.

rnptba logo

Full Membership

Open to all serving and retired members of the Royal Navy Physical Training Branch.

rnptba logo

Associate Membership

Given at the discretion of the Management Committee and may be granted to those nominated by a full member and whose tasks are or have been closely connected with the roles of the PT Branch, and or the objects of the Association.

Surviving Widows, Widowers and Siblings – shall be encouraged to join free of subscription.

The Life Membership category was discontinued in 2023 on the premise that significant numbers of members paying a one-off fee would ultimately deprive the Association of a long-term income stream. It was agreed that members who had joined on a Life Membership before 21 July 2023 would remain in that category under the original terms and conditions, but no new life memberships would be offered. It is hoped that, magnanimously, many Life Members will opt to pay an annual full members subscription of £15 per year for the benefit of the continued long-term solvency of the Association and to allow it to flourish.
